How correlated are IBB and IVV?

Over the past 3 years, IBB and IVV moved with a correlation of 0.56, which is moderate. Lately the two have drifted apart, with the 1-year correlation at 0.35 versus 0.56 over 3 years. Over 5 years the correlation is 0.62, and the annualized covariance of weekly returns is 168.1 %².

By 3-year correlation, IVV places #56 of the 168 assets tracked against IBB. Correlation aside, the last 12 months split them widely, with IBB ahead by 34.7 points (+55.4% versus +20.7%). Across three years, the rolling one-year figure varied moderately, from 0.39 to 0.84.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

Portfolio overlap between IBB and IVV

The two portfolios are largely distinct, with 9 holdings in common adding up to 1.2% of fund weight. Where correlation shows the co-movement, the overlap shows its source.

Largest positions held only by IBB: ARGX (3.76%), NTRA (3.19%), RVMD (2.83%), ILMN (2.34%), ALNY (2.19%). Only by IVV: NVDA (7.67%), AAPL (6.96%), MSFT (5.57%), AMZN (3.85%), GOOGL (3.03%).

Overlap = sum of the smaller of the two weights across common holdings, from issuer disclosures as of 2026-08-26. Top 9 common positions shown.
